< Proverbs 29 >

1 He who, being often reproved, hardeneth his neck, Shall suddenly be destroyed, and that without remedy.
Ⱪayta-ⱪayta ǝyiblinip turup yǝnǝ boyni ⱪattiⱪliⱪ ⱪilƣan kixi, Tuyuⱪsizdin dawaliƣusiz yanjilar.
2 When the righteous are powerful, the people rejoice; But when the wicked beareth rule, the people mourn.
Ⱨǝⱪⱪaniylar güllǝnsǝ, puⱪraliri xadlinar, Ⱪǝbiⱨlǝr ⱨoⱪuⱪ tutsa puⱪra nalǝ-pǝryad kɵtürǝr.
3 He who loveth wisdom rejoiceth his father; But he who is a companion of harlots destroyeth his substance.
Danaliⱪni sɵygǝn oƣul atisini hux ⱪilar; Biraⱪ paⱨixilǝrgǝ ⱨǝmraⱨ bolƣan uning mal-mülkini buzup-qaqar.
4 A king by equity establisheth a land; But he who receiveth gifts overthroweth it.
Padixaⱨ adalǝt bilǝn yurtini tinq ⱪilar; Biraⱪ baj-seliⱪ salƣan bolsa, uni wǝyran ⱪilar.
5 A man who flattereth his neighbor Spreadeth a net for his feet.
Ɵz yeⱪiniƣa huxamǝt ⱪilƣan kixi, Uning putliriƣa tor tǝyyarlap ⱪoyƣandur.
6 In the transgression of a wicked man there is a snare; But the righteous shall sing and rejoice.
Rǝzil adǝmning gunaⱨi ɵzigǝ ⱪapⱪan yasap ⱪurar; Biraⱪ ⱨǝⱪⱪaniy kixi nahxilar bilǝn xadlinar.
7 A righteous man careth for the cause of the poor; A wicked man discerneth not knowledge.
Ⱨǝⱪⱪaniy kixi miskinning dǝwasiƣa kɵngül bɵlür; Biraⱪ yamanlar bolsa bu ixni qüxǝnmǝs.
8 Scoffers kindle a city into a flame; But wise men pacify wrath.
Ⱨakawur kixilǝr xǝⱨǝrni ⱪutritip dawalƣutar; Biraⱪ aⱪilanilǝr aqqiⱪ ƣǝzǝplǝrni yandurar.
9 If a wise man contend in a cause with a fool, Whether he rage or laugh, there will be no rest.
Dana kixi ǝhmǝⱪ bilǝn dǝwalaxsa, Əhmǝⱪ ⱨürpiyidu yaki külidu, nǝtijisi ⱨaman tinqliⱪ bolmas.
10 The bloodthirsty man hateth the upright; But the righteous seek to preserve his life.
Ⱪanhorlar pak-diyanǝtliklǝrgǝ nǝprǝtlinǝr; Duruslarning jenini bolsa, ular ⱪǝstlǝr.
11 A fool letteth all his anger come out; But a wise man keepeth it back.
Əhmǝⱪ ⱨǝrdaim iqidiki ⱨǝmmini axkara ⱪilar; Biraⱪ dana ɵzini besiwalar.
12 If a ruler listen to words of falsehood, All his servants become wicked.
Ⱨɵkümdar yalƣan sɵzlǝrgǝ ⱪulaⱪ salsa, Uning barliⱪ hizmǝtkarliri yaman ɵgǝnmǝy ⱪalmas.
13 The poor man and the oppressor meet together: The LORD giveth light to the eyes of them both.
Gaday bilǝn uni ǝzgüqi kixi bir zeminda yaxar; Ⱨǝr ikkisining kɵzini nurlandurƣuqi Pǝrwǝrdigardur.
14 The king that judgeth the poor with uprightness, His throne shall be established for ever.
Yoⱪsullarni diyanǝt bilǝn soriƣan padixaⱨning bolsa, Tǝhti mǝnggügǝ mǝⱨkǝm turar.
15 The rod and reproof give wisdom; But a child left to himself bringeth shame to his mother.
Tayaⱪ bilǝn tǝnbiⱨ-nǝsiⱨǝt balilarƣa danaliⱪ yǝtküzǝr; Biraⱪ ɵz mǝyligǝ ⱪoyup berilgǝn bala anisini hijalǝtkǝ ⱪaldurar.
16 When the wicked are powerful, transgression increaseth; But the righteous shall see their fall.
Yamanlar güllinip kǝtsǝ, naⱨǝⱪlik kɵpiyǝr; Lekin ⱨǝⱪⱪaniylar ularning yiⱪilƣinini kɵrǝr.
17 Chastise thy son, and he will give thee rest; Yea, he will give delight to thy soul.
Oƣlungni tǝrbiyǝlisǝng, u seni aram tapⱪuzar; U kɵnglüngni sɵyündürǝr.
18 Where there is no vision, the people become unruly; But he that keepeth the law, happy is he.
[Pǝrwǝrdigarning] wǝⱨiysi bolmiƣan ǝlning puⱪraliri yoldin qiⱪip baxpanaⱨsiz ⱪalar; Lekin Tǝwrat-ⱪanuniƣa ǝmǝl ⱪilidiƣan kixi bǝhtliktur.
19 A servant will not be corrected by words; For, though he understand, he will not obey.
Ⱪulni sɵz bilǝnla tüzǝtkili bolmas; U sɵzüngni qüxǝngǝn bolsimu, etibar ⱪilmas.
20 Seest thou a man hasty in his words? There is more hope of a fool than of him.
Aƣzini basalmaydiƣan kixini kɵrgǝnmu? Uningdin ümid kütkǝndin, ǝhmǝⱪtin ümid kütüx ǝwzǝldur.
21 He that bringeth up his servant delicately from childhood Shall have him become a son at the last.
Kimki ɵz ⱪulini kiqikidin tartip ɵz mǝyligǝ ⱪoyup bǝrsǝ, Künlǝrning biridǝ uning bexiƣa qiⱪar.
22 An angry man stirreth up strife, And a passionate man aboundeth in transgression.
Terikkǝk kixi jedǝl-majira ⱪozƣap turar; Asan aqqiⱪlinidiƣan kixining gunaⱨliri kɵptur.
23 A man's pride will bring him low; But he that is of a humble spirit shall obtain honor.
Mǝƣrurluⱪ kixini pǝs ⱪilar, Biraⱪ kǝmtǝrlik kixini ⱨɵrmǝtkǝ erixtürǝr.
24 He who shareth with a thief hateth himself: He heareth the curse, but maketh no discovery.
Oƣri bilǝn xerik bolƣan kixi ɵz jeniƣa düxmǝndur; U soraⱪqining [guwaⱨ berixkǝ] agaⱨlanduruxini anglisimu, lekin rast gǝp ⱪilixⱪa petinalmas.
25 The fear of man bringeth a snare; But whoso putteth his trust in the LORD shall be safe.
Insan balisidin ⱪorⱪux adǝmni tuzaⱪⱪa qüxüridu; Biraⱪ kimki Pǝrwǝrdigarƣa tayanƣan bolsa, u bihǝtǝr kɵtürülǝr.
26 Many are they who seek the ruler's favor; But every man's judgment cometh from the LORD.
Kɵp kixilǝr ⱨɵkümdardin iltipat izdǝp yürǝr; Biraⱪ adǝmning ⱨǝⱪ-rizⱪi pǝⱪǝt Pǝrwǝrdigarningla ⱪolididur.
27 As the unjust man is an abomination to the righteous, So the upright in his way is an abomination to the wicked.
Naⱨǝⱪlǝr ⱨǝⱪⱪaniylarƣa yirginqliktur; Durus yolda mangƣan kixilǝr yamanlarƣa yirginqliktur.
